Inspired by some of the most beloved cities, the Panorama Series brings audiences on a musical tour exploring place and the music it inspired.

Prize-winner at the prestigious Anton Rubinstein Competition, British cellist Ariana Kashefi joins forces with fellow compatriot, pianist Sam Armstrong, for a recital from the Baroque period to the present day.

Baroque composer Henry Eccles wrote a series of solos for violin inspired by his time in Paris, his G minor sonata the standout composition from this set, which we will hear arranged for cello and piano. Facing increasing deafness, Beethoven’s most loved cello sonata in A major was written in Vienna, at the same time as his renowned fifth and sixth symphonies, and a work instantly adored by audiences. Ending the recital is an ode to Anatolia, Turkey and four of its cities (Sivas, Hopa, Ankara and Bodrum) which are “full of personal memories” to the legendary Turkish composer Fasil Say.
